Description
"The fifth in this enchanting Welsh series which has been likened to the work of Dorothy Cannell and M. C. Beaton Spa owner and habitual amateur sleuth Penny Brannigan finds herself at a clerical conference at Gladstone's Library in North Wales. Also attending as a guest speaker is her boyfriend, DCI Gareth Davies, there to give a talk on theft prevention. But behind the ornate red sandstone façade of this most respectable of Victorian buildings, Penny encounters deception, marital and financial infidelity, a sham marriage scam, blackmail for beginners, and someone bent on murder. When the bishop's secretary dies of a suspicious case of food poisoning, Davies leads the investigation. At Penny's suggestion, Florence Semble, a friend from Penny's adopted hometown, is invited to the Library to decode the secretary's shorthand notebook in the search for clues. As the conference continues, another body is found in the beautiful library itself, and Penny must once again search for a killer. Never Laugh As a Hearse Goes By is a fine entry in a series celebrated for its small town charm, Welsh flavor, and loveable characters. "--,Provided by publisher.
